Cost Comparison
| Tier | Price Range | What's Included |
|---|---|---|
| Basic | $0.88–$1.05 per sq ft | A basic automatic sprinkler system for smaller areas, focusing on essential watering needs. |
| Mid-range | $1.06–$1.35 per sq ft | A standard automatic sprinkler system for an average-sized lawn, covering essential zones with reliable operation. |
| Premium | $1.36–$1.65 per sq ft | A comprehensive automatic sprinkler system covering entire lawns with advanced features, potentially including smart controls and specialized zones. |

Key Cost Factors
- System Type: Automatic sprinkler systems are common, with drip irrigation also being an option, typically costing $1,191 to $2,918 for installation.
- Property Size: Larger lawns naturally require more materials and labor, impacting the overall cost, with full lawn systems in the range of $2,100 and $3,800 for a quarter-acre yard.
- Number of Zones: Each irrigation zone requires its own valve and piping, with traditional systems costing around $1,000 per zone.
- Features and Technology: Advanced features like smart controllers, rain sensors, and highly efficient sprinkler heads can increase the total investment but may offer long-term savings on water.
- Terrain and Soil Conditions: Difficult terrain or rocky soil can complicate installation and increase labor costs.
- Water Source and Pressure: Inadequate water pressure may require additional equipment like a booster pump, adding to the expense.

Tips for Hiring
- Request Multiple Quotes: Obtain detailed estimates from at least three different irrigation specialists in Dacula, GA, to compare pricing and services.
- Verify Credentials: Ensure the contractors are licensed, insured, and have a strong reputation. Check reviews on sites like Angi or Yelp.
- Understand the Scope: Get a clear understanding of what's included in each quote, such as system design, materials, labor, warranty, and post-installation support.
- Ask About Water Efficiency: Inquire about water-saving technologies and system designs that can help reduce your water bill over time.
